#e610b9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e610b9 is composed of 90.2% red, 6.3%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93% magenta, 19.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 312.6 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 48.2%. #e610b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20ff with #cd0073. Closest websafe color is: #ff00cc.

● #e610b9 color description : Vivid magenta.
The hexadecimal color #e610b9 has RGB values of R:230, G:16,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.2,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15077561.
